User scenarios for this software could be:

  • Real-time data analysis/visualization tool for BioSignal channel. In another word, real-time visualization tool for MNE-LSL Stream's single channel
  • Gallary framework for BioSig indicators
  • Connectivity examples for EEG headbands
  • EEG headband quality evaluation tool
  • An End-to-End example for BioSig/EEG applications

How to Run

1. Hardware requirement

  • this software is tested based on PC with metrics: 2.60Ghz CPU + 8G Memory + Win11 (no graphic card)
  • if with less hardware resource, e.g.2.0Ghz CPU + 4G Memory + Any OS, it should also be alright to run indicators in tutorial. But if you write own advanced indicators, or connect to new device, then it may change hardware requirements.

2.Setup Environment

conda create -n py12_env python=3.12
conda activate py12_env
conda install --file requirements.txt

3.Execute below commands in two different anaconda prompts

mne-lsl player "../tools-LSLstream_providers/sample_data_SC4001E0-PSG.edf"
python main_window.py
